Understanding Hard Water and Its Impacts on You
Hard water, known for its elevated mineral content—chiefly calcium and magnesium—can strongly impact day-to-day life. Many households unwittingly encounter its consequences, which may manifest in different ways. Having these minerals present can lead to limescale buildup in pipes and machines, which reduces their efficiency and lifespan. Additionally, hard water can pose challenges in cleaning; soap may not lather effectively, leaving deposits on dishes and laundry.
Additionally, hard water can affect the flavor of drinking water, making it less appealing. In certain situations, it may add to higher energy bills due to accelerated deterioration on water heaters and other equipment. Understanding how hard water affects homes allows residents to contemplate options that could boost their quality of their water and overall well-being in everyday life.

Increased Appliance Lifespan
Installing a softening device can greatly improve the longevity of household appliances. Hard water contains minerals like calcium and magnesium, which contribute to mineral scaling in appliances such as dishwashers, water heaters, and washing machines. Over time, this buildup can cause operational issues and eventually lead to breakdowns. By softening the water, homeowners can noticeably reduce the damage on these vital devices. Softened water enables appliances to work more smoothly, using less energy and lowering maintenance expenses. Consequently, investing in a water softener not only extends the life of appliances but also boosts their performance. Homeowners can anticipate fewer repairs and replacements, making water softening a smart choice for preserving household efficiency.

Water Hardness Testing
Determining water hardness is a critical step in selecting the suitable water softener. Water hardness is primarily measured in grains per gallon (GPG) or parts per million (PPM) and indicates the concentration of calcium and magnesium minerals. Homeowners can evaluate their water hardness with test kits available at hardware stores or by submitting samples to a lab for analysis. Knowing the hardness level assists in determining the right softener size and type needed for effective treatment. Generally, water is categorized as soft (0-3 GPG), moderately hard (4-7 GPG), hard (8-12 GPG), or very hard (over 12 GPG). Accurate evaluation ensures proper softening, enhancing water quality and prolonging the lifespan of plumbing and appliances.
Comprehensive Softener Varieties Analysis
Picking the correct water softener necessitates an knowledge of the multiple types available in the sector. The most typical types include ion exchange, salt-free, and reverse osmosis systems. Ion exchange softeners swap hard minerals with sodium ions, efficiently minimizing hardness. Salt-free systems, conversely, condition water without conventional salt, making them fitting for those seeking a more green option. Reverse osmosis units eliminate impurities, including hardness minerals, but are frequently used in tandem with other systems for comprehensive water treatment. Each type has its advantages and drawbacks, making it vital for consumers to review their distinct water quality needs and preferences before making a decision. Understanding these options will promote informed choices for ideal water quality.

Protecting Your Water Softener Functionality for Sustained Benefits
Properly servicing a water softener preserves its performance and long-term durability, thereby improving home water quality. Periodic care includes several essential assignments, starting with checking salt concentrations within the brine tank. It is vital to introduce salt consistently to secure appropriate regeneration cycles. In addition, cleaning the resin bed every year helps removal of contaminants that can accumulate over time, preserving the system's capability.
Inspect the system for leaks and confirm that water flows properly, which is also important. A careful examination of the bypass valve, inlet, and outlet connections can help avoid potential problems. Also, testing water hardness periodically ensures the softener is working effectively.
For those operating a dual-tank setup, switching tanks during regeneration can improve efficiency. By following these maintenance practices, homeowners can extend the lifespan of their softening systems, guaranteeing consistent performance and improved water purity for years to come.

What is the typical Water Softener Installation timeframes?
Water softener setup usually requires between two to four hours, contingent on the intricacy of the system and plumbing work needed. Elements including location and current setup can influence the total timeframe.
What Are the Indicators of a Malfunctioning Water Softener?
Evidence of a broken water softener includes brackish taste in water, poor lathering of soap, sediment accumulation on fixtures, constant regeneration cycles, and an increase in water hardness. These indicators reveal underlying issues needing attention.
Is setting up a Water Softener Something I Can Do myself?
Yes, a water softener can be installed by oneself, provided the individual possesses fundamental plumbing expertise and grasps the manufacturer's instructions. However, expert setup may guarantee peak performance and conformity with local codes.
What Are the Ongoing Expenses of a Water Softener?
The annual maintenance costs of a water softener typically fall between $50 to $150. This includes salt replacement, occasional servicing, and professional maintenance, guaranteeing peak functionality and longevity of the system for effective water treatment.
Can Water Treatment Systems Influence Water Taste?
Water softeners typically do not substantially modify water taste. However, some individuals may detect a variation due to the removal of minerals like calcium and magnesium, producing a softer, less mineral-rich flavor profile.
